The Education (Listed Bodies) (Wales) Order 2004

Made

23 November 2004

Coming into force

1 December 2004

In exercise of the powers conferred on the Secretary of State by section 216(2) of the Education Reform Act 1988(1) and now vested in the National Assembly for Wales(2) the National Assembly for Wales makes the following Order:

Citation, commencement, application and revocation

1.—(1) This Order is called the Education (Listed Bodies) (Wales) Order 2004 and comes into force on 1 December 2004.

(2) This Order applies to Wales only.

(3) The Education (Listed Bodies) (Wales) Order 2002(3) is revoked.

Listed Bodies

2.  The bodies that are specified in the Schedule to this Order comprise all those bodies that appear to the National Assembly for Wales to fall within section 216(3) of the Education Reform Act 1988.

Explanatory Note

(This note is not part of the Order)

This Order lists the name of every body which is not a recognised body within section 216(4) of the Education Reform Act 1988 but which either—

(a)provides any course which is in preparation for a degree to be granted by such a recognised body and is approved by or on behalf of that body; or

(b)is a constituent college, school, hall or other institution of a university which is such a recognised body.

Every university, college or other body that is authorised by Royal Charter or by or under Act of Parliament to grant degrees and every other body for the time being permitted by these bodies to act on their behalf in the granting of degrees, is a recognised body.

The Order updates and replaces the list of bodies contained in the Education (Listed Bodies) (Wales) Order 2002, which is revoked.

There are omitted from the Schedule to this Order a number of bodies previously within the list but which no longer provide courses that are approved by or on behalf of a recognised body. The Schedule includes a number of bodies that were not previously within the list but which now provide courses that are approved by or on behalf of a recognised body and incorporates other minor amendments and name changes.
